Jesse Corrigan is a folk musician and singer-songwriter hailing from Toronto, Ontario. With a passion for music from a young age, Jesse began playing the guitar at the age of 10 when he asked his mom to teach him a few chords on the nylon string guitar she had lying around. An A chord, D chord and E chord later he knew “Amazing Grace” and there was no turning back.
JD Crosstown is a singer-songwriter and guitarist whose music weaves together the roots of folk, country, and blues. Hailing from Neyaashiinigmiing (Chippewas of Nawash Territory) in Ontario, Crosstown picked up the guitar at an early age, nurtured by the sounds and stories of his family and community. What began as a local passion has grown into a lifelong artistic journey, leading to performances across Canada and Europe with a growing reputation on both sides of the Atlantic.
